
Nashville’s Noah Pope continues to build momentum with the release of his new single, ‘Shining’.
The song’s lyrics are inspired by the worries that we experience when we try to explain our feelings out loud, while the production showcases a fuzzy fusion of the indie, alt-rock and bedroom-pop genres.
“This one is about anxiety around saying how you really feel, made in my basement – where i feel the least of it.”
As a tastemaker’s favourite, Noah Pope’s songs have become regular additions on globally respected playlists like Spotify’s Lorem, New Music Friday and Spring Acoustic.
